One thing you might come across as you unzip more mods is sometimes the actual mod folder is zipped up inside other folders - making it confussing if you automatically unzip everything straight to your SH3/MODS folder. It doesnt happen often, but sometimes you'll unzip something and it will be contained within its own MODS folder, or the mod folder will be doubled up - ie "your_new_mod/your_new_mod/data".
Out of habit I find it best to unzip everything to the desktop 1st so I can see straight away how the folders are set up and then just cut and paste into the SH3/MODS folder.

Sorry it's not a very clear explaination, but if you come across a mod that isn't showing up in JSGME for some wierd reason, most times it's due to this.
